As the world observed International Day of Yoga 2026, the Indian Navy's INS Satvahana took a distinctive approach to celebrate this occasion. The Navy personnel performed yoga beneath the water surface, demonstrating their physical fitness and mental resilience. This underwater yoga session was a unique way to showcase the importance of yoga in everyday life, especially for those serving in the Navy. The event was conducted by the INS Satvahana, which is a part of the Indian Navy.
